A police officer was fatally shot while pursuing suspects last night.

The 34-year-old Sergeant was shot in Grindel Crescent, Lavender Hill last night at approximately 11.15pm, when he and fellow members of the Crime Prevention Unit at the Steenberg Police Station were patrolling in Fawley Court. They spotted five suspects, who immediately fled. The suspects opened fire on the officer as he was getting behind the wheel of his police vehicle, fatally wounding him.

He was immediately transported to hospital, where he was pronounced dead.

“The Western Cape police management wishes to express their sincere condolences to the family and colleagues of the member who died while protecting the community, and assure them that every endeavour will be made to apprehend the suspects so that they can be prosecuted with the full might of the law,” said South African Police Services (SAPS) Luitenant-Colonel André Traut.

“My deepest sympathy goes out to family and friends of two members of the safety and security fraternity who died in the line of duty in recent days,” Mayco Member for Safety and Security JP Smith said in a statement.

“The City’s Safety and Security Investigative Unit will reach out to the South African Police Service to offer assistance with both investigations,” he added.
